New ‘Thor’ movie delivered great action,special effects & more. Paramount released their new super-hero,action flick “Thor” into theaters today. I just watched it,and thought it was great. It delivered non-stop action and a plethora of special effects.

The movie stars: Chris Hemsworth, Natalie Portman, Tom Hiddleston, Anthony Hopkins, Rene Russo, Stellan Skarsgard, Jaimie Alexander, Kat Dennings, Ray Stevenson, Josh Dallas, Tadanobu Asano, Idris Elba, Clark Gregg, Colm Feore,and Samuel L. Jackson.

The flick revolved around character Thor (Chris Hemsworth) who is the mighty god of thunder. It started off showing a little backstory about Thor’s history,and how he was very stubborn and arrogant. His reckless attitude eventually reignites an old war with another realm. However, there’s a little twist buried within the whole mess,involving Thor’s brother Loki,which surfaces later on.

After Thor almost gets him and his crew killed,he upsets his father Odin to the point where he decides to strip him of his powers,magic hammer,and banish him to Earth. He also sends Thor’s hammer with him to Earth,but it is trapped in rock until Thor learns how to act right.

Thor eventually meets the beautiful Jane Foster (Natalie Portman) who is a scientist that’s been studying the magical forces that sent Thor to Earth. Her curiosity with Thor ends up making them grow closer. Meanwhile,Loki lies to Thor about being permanently banished,so that he can take over the throne for himself.

Fortunately, Thor gets a visit from old friends that help him realize what he must do. It also leads to him getting his magic hammer back,and putting on quite a show for a spectacular conclusion,filled with some amazing special effects action.

Some of the special effect action scenes included Thor flying with the hammer,Thor taking on a Huge protector bot,Thor and Loki getting in a major supernatural battle,and more. It was quite intense.

I really enjoyed watching this movie. It never had one second of boring footage,and I really liked the storyline. Chris Hemsworth did a great job playing Thor. He was very convincing both physically and performance-wise. The dude is majorly buff. As always, Natalie Portman did a great job as a supporting actress in the film.
